The Blue Zones

I have been reading the Blue Zones books and I have been cooking from the cookbook as well. The Blue Zones are areas around the world where the healthiest, longest-lived people on earth live.  Through research they have discovered what they call the Power 9 – practices that together  – increase longevity health and happiness. …
